Output 83dd6eb28fabb3ad7985699197f309c3a36d5db7c2dc5d98d900b0d3bd18cc0e:0

value
600590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03d7ba3208e2b95e853c6dc88af8e7b40fdbdce2 OP_EQUAL
address
323LP7ibDNnqJPQzgW9LEQKAo91NTUHzrN
transaction
83dd6eb28fabb3ad7985699197f309c3a36d5db7c2dc5d98d900b0d3bd18cc0e
confirmations
155674
spent
true